Abstract

Dynamic Data Driven Application Systems (DDDAS), systems with online simulations models fed with sensorial data from the environment, are increasingly being used for emergency management strategic planning. This paper describes an approach to establish the communication and exchange information among the many subsystems composing a DDDAS using the High Level Architecture (HLA) infrastructure麓s services. We present the LAViE-3D, a framework that generates Web-based simulation front-ends using 3D graphics to manage and control HLA-compliant distributed simulations. The LAViE-3D framework uses open-source software and is designed to make it easier to implement and deploy visualization applications on different platforms with customizable interface for simulations runtime control and management.
